HC Deb 11 April 1989 vol 150 cc448-9W
Mr. Strang

To ask the Secretary of State for Employment what plans he has to increase the qualifications of competent persons in health and safety matters.

Mr. Nicholls

I have no such plans. Requirements for "competent persons" in health and safety law do not normally specify qualifications because competence depends on a number of things including experience, training and personal qualities. Qualifications do not necessarily show that someone is competent for a particular task. Ultimately, whether a person is competent for the purpose depends on the circumstances and is a matter for the courts to decide.
